Tidal Power

The kinetic energy in water flowing at 5 knots (2.5 m/s) is more than in a 260 km/hr wind, as seawater is 832 times denser than air. Storms are temporary- tides continuous.

Tidal power offers a non-polluting, reliable and predictable source of energy that unlocks a huge untapped resource with enormous market potential. Unlike wind and waves, tidal currents are entirely predictable.  Tides have the potential to provide a considerable proportion of the power market in years to come. The magnitude of the tide at a location is the result of the changing positions of the moon and sun relative to the earth, the effects of earth rotation and the topography. Due to its nature tidal power is practically endless and classified as a renewable energy source. 

Predictable and Reliable- Tides are generated by the relative motion of the earth, sun and moon which can be calculated with almost 100 percent accuracy.
Endless- Caused by gravitational pull of the moon and the sun, tides offer a constant flow of energy.
Global-  Tides are available around all continents.
Energy Rich- Moving water is 832 times denser than moving air. 0.1% of marine power could supply 5 times the global demand. UK Marine Foresight Panel
